There are a few members of the class Cestoda that just happen to be long, flat, parastitic worms. These worms have a head called a scolex, also there are a few suckers and a ring of hooks. These hooks and suckers are used to attach onto the intestinal wall of humans or animals. Tapeworms rarely kill their hosts but they do eat a lot of the humans food, which is an explanation as to why their hosts lose a lot of weight and become weaker.
